Monster Planet To Open At Tampines 1 With New Dessert Crepes

Monster Planet launches at Tampines 1 with new crepe menu

Here’s a friendly PSA to Easties: Monster Planet is opening a new outlet at Tampines 1 on 20 April 2026. Alongside its usual lineup of halal-certified Japanese curry, this branch will introduce a new crepe-focused concept, offering both savoury mains and desserts in one space.

This launch comes shortly after news of the brand’s Centrepoint outlet closure, announced in March 2026. For now, you can still check out Monster Planet’s DIY dessert bar at the outlet before it officially closes on 26 April 2026.

Back to the new Tampines launch. At this upcoming outlet, fans can look forward to more than just Japanese curry rice, with a 56-seater dine-in space that doubles as a casual cafe serving drinks such as coffee and matcha.

A key addition here is the Monster Crepes Lab, where crepes are made fresh upon order. These come in a range of flavours, with separate options for dine-in and takeaway. Diners can expect classic combinations such as chocolate and banana, alongside more flavour-forward picks like matcha mochi with red bean.

Flavours include the Oreo Crunch Crepe ($10.90++), where soft crepe is loaded with Oreo cream, Oreo biscuit, and Oreo crumble, then crowned with a scoop of vanilla ice cream.

Green tea fans can try the Matcha Mochi Red Bean Crepe ($12.90++), filled with matcha cream, mochi, and red bean, then topped with sweet matcha drizzle and vanilla ice cream.

Fruit-based crepes are also part of the lineup, including a delicious-sounding Apple Cinnamon Crepe ($11.90++) and Strawberry Sundae Crepe ($12.90++): loaded with whipped cream, fresh strawberries, and crushed pistachio.

To celebrate the opening, the Tampines 1 outlet will run a 1-for-1 promotion on its Chicken Katsu Curry from 27 April to 30 April 2026. Usually priced at $15.90++, the dish features a breaded chicken cutlet paired with Japanese rice and the brand’s signature curry sauce.
